Saul Gray-Hildenbrand

Statement

Saul Gray-Hildenbrand was born In Petosky, MI, in 1977. He received his BFA from Grand Valley State University in 2000, and studied sculpture at Kingston University, Surbiton, England, in 1999.   

Saul works in a variety of media from oil painting to ceramic sculpture. His work is influenced by folk and modern art.  Saul's paintings, drawings, and sculptures are a reaction to the world around him - sometimes mundane, sometimes ironic, and sometimes absurd, with a sprinkling of dark humor and misanthropy. The figures often reside in an ambiguous space, and their expressions come from observations of people in public spaces. The artist is attracted to anonymous figures and open narratives.

Saul's daily cartoon blog, The Bellicose and the Bucoli,c can be found at www.city2.org. He is also the head-preparator at the Santa Barbara Contemporary Arts Forum.
